M4A tracks don't have an artist

I have the same issue here.

Any applications that use the system media library (which include DoubleTwist, Winamp, PowerAMP) don't display the artists.

I downloaded a tag editor app onto the phone, but when I go to edit the tags, they are all correct, it does seem to be an issue with the system, and not any apps.

Has anyone tried installing the default music player from vanilla Gingerbread?

Or is the media library part of the OS more than just that app?

In PowerAMP > Folders view, if I long press a m4a file then select Info I can clearly see that the artist info is there.

However, in Library view (which I wan't using at all until last week) the Artist section is definitely missing the m4a files.

The problem somehow seems to be all files that use AAC-codec (m4a, mp4, etc.). My .mp4-files wich worked perfectly on my old SGS are now broken (tags, that is).

It must be a system problem, cause other programs experience this also. And The music player seems to be pretty much the same as in SGS.
